Pros

Decent pay. Good upward mobility. Good benefits. Good training program.

Cons

Impossible to keep up with repairs and achieve subscription sales goals with only 8 hours a day. Overtime discouraged or disallowed, which would be necessary to keep up. Samsung phone post-repair software quality checks are sometimes impossible. Lots of dumb manditory procedures can often make it hard to complete a sale, .e.g, repair is done but formality locks the work order. You waste lots of valuable time trying to overcome these. Angry customers often wonder why you can't give them back their device just yet. Giving it back without completing stupid requirements would be giving away a free repair. Corporate cares only about subscription sales, but somehow expect you to keep everything else running smoothly. They know that store managers are setup to fail and just don't care. They want a repair technician, sales representative, and store manager all in one.
